Former Afghan Foreign Minister Argues for Continued NATO Presence

In a speech at the Foreign Affairs Council of Washington, DC, former Afghan Foreign Minister Hon. Abdullah Abdullah responds to a question about misgivings in some countries about continuing military aid, arguing that a NATO presence in his country will continue to be helpful and necessary in combating the Taliban and making progress toward a stable society.
